Partners for Peace
Mission: Our mission is to engage individuals and the community to end domestic violence in Penobscot and Piscataquis Counties. We provide support, advocacy and safety planning to anyone affected by domestic abuse. We foster safe and healthy relationships through prevention, education and training. Together with our community we recognize the nature of abuse, respond to it, and change the conditions which lead to it. Vision: We believe that every person deserves to live in peace and equality, and that just and respectful relationships can change the world.
Founded
1973
